Addenbrookes Hospital is the Major Trauma Centre for the East of England. This site is a temporary, new helipad, in the hospital grounds and lit for night operations, replacing an earlier one, off site. It opened on 1 Jan 2013.
The pad was temporarily damaged by the downwash from 7th SOS CV-22B 10-0053 on 21 Apr 2021 during take off, as part of a medical transfer exercise. While the helipad matting had been blown away, East Anglian Air Ambulance, the Magpas Air Ambulance and the Essex and Herts Air Ambulance were being diverted to Cambridge City Airport and patients would have to be transferred by road, until it had been repaired.
